Depending on the gear ratio, the Compacta AG160 shaft-mounted gear motor with the optional integrated control unit version provides a drive speed of 0,45 to 8,3 rpm and a nominal torque up to 1600 Nm. The drive motor has a compact design, making it ideal for applications in reversing mode with narrow installation conditions. Standard drive motors are splash-protected (IP54), optionally jet-protected (IP65) and explosion-protected in accordance with ATEX 95. Additional options increase the number of application options substantially.

Furthermore, design-related adjustments are also conceivable for larger quantities so that the drive motor can be adapted individually to certain requirements.

The Compacta series covers output speeds of 0.45 to 193 rpm and a torque range of 10 to 1600 Nm with the four sizes MR6, MS12, MR30 and AG160.

Please contact the manufacturer regarding the following operating conditions:
• Temperatures below 0°C (single phase AC and DC motors: below 10°C)
• Temperatures above 40°C
• Strong vibrations
